Marion Tinsley ( February 3, 1927 – April 3, 1995 ) is considered the greatest checkers player who ever lived.
He is sometimes listed as " Dr. Marion Tinsley " because he had a doctorate in mathematics and worked as a professor of mathematics at Florida State University and Florida A & M University.
